Yeah best ai courses for beginners in the U.S. can definitely be worth it in 2026. But it’s not automatic. A lot depends on how you actually use them.

AI skills are in a pretty strong spot right now. There’s real demand, not just hype, and companies are actively looking for people who understand how this stuff works. Online courses help because they’re flexible you can learn at your own pace and many of them include hands-on projects, which honestly make a big difference when you’re trying to prove what you can do.

Still, just signing up and finishing a course doesn’t magically translate into a job. That’s where some people get stuck. You need to actually build things, practice, maybe even struggle a bit with real problems. And having a clear idea of where you want to go career-wise helps more than people expect.

If you approach it seriously, though, these courses can open doors. Better skills, better chances, and you stay relevant in a field that’s changing pretty fast. It’s not a shortcut—but it can be a solid step forward.
